Listen: parents struggle to keep children’s hands clean

More than half of parents admit it’s a constant battle to get their children to wash their hands.

Mums and dads of 3–16-year-olds say the biggest struggle is before eating (27%), after using the toilet (25%) and even when returning home from school (23%).

The research by hand hygiene experts Carex* has shown that during a typical day, parents wash their hands eight times whereas their kids only do so six times.

However, more than a fifth of kids only wash their hands three times or fewer, resulting in a quarter of parents questioning if they’ve taught their children how to wash their hands properly.

Aston spoke to Dr Jonathan Cox, senior lecturer in microbiology at Aston University.
